1. Cost Efficiency

One of the most attractive aspects of working with a pre engineered metal building manufacturer is cost efficiency. Traditional building methods often lead to excessive waste and higher labor costs. In contrast, pre engineered metal structures are designed for fast assembly, reducing the overall labor expenses associated with construction. Moreover, manufacturers can optimize the design to use fewer materials without compromising structural integrity, resulting in upfront cost savings and lower long-term maintenance costs.

3. Durability and Longevity

Pre engineered metal buildings are known for their durability. Constructed with high-quality materials, they can withstand harsh weather conditions, pests, and wear over time. This dependable longevity saves money and enhances the safety of occupants. A knowledgeable pre engineered metal building manufacturer will use robust materials and offer warranties to ensure client satisfaction.

4. Rapid Construction

Time is often a crucial aspect in construction projects. Pre engineered metal buildings can be erected much faster than traditional buildings due to their prefabricated components and simplified assembly. This quick turnaround can lead to faster occupancy and revenue generation.

5. Energy Efficiency

Modern pre engineered metal buildings can be designed with energy efficiency in mind. Many manufacturers offer eco-friendly options like insulated panels, which minimize heating and cooling costs. This sustainability aspect attracts eco-conscious clients looking to reduce their carbon footprint.
